Just What Are Robot Cleaners?
Robot cleaners are autonomous gadgets created to tidy floorings without direct human control. They navigate your home utilizing a mix of sensing units, mapping technology, and algorithms to effectively tidy different floor surface areas. While the term "robot cleaner" can include a range of devices, in the context of home cleaning, it primarily describes two main classifications:
Robot Vacuum Cleaners: These are the most typical type, created to autonomously vacuum floors, getting dust, dirt, pet hair, and particles. They typically feature brushes, suction power, and filters to successfully gather and consist of the dust.Robot Mop Cleaners: These robots are created to mop tough floorings, eliminating spills, discolorations, and gunk. They normally dispense water or cleaning service and use a mopping pad to clean the surface area. Some advanced models can even vacuum and mop all at once or sequentially.
While less typical for home usage, other types of robot cleaners exist, such as those created for swimming pools or windows. Nevertheless, for the function of this post, we will mostly concentrate on robot vacuum and mop cleaners ideal for UK homes.

Picking the Right Robot Cleaner for Your UK Home
With a huge array of buy robot cleaner cleaners available in the UK market, choosing the right one can feel overwhelming. Here are important elements to think about to guarantee you select a robot cleaner that satisfies your specific requirements and home environment:
floor robot Types: Consider the kinds of flooring in your house. Many robot vacuum are developed to handle a mix of hard floorings and carpets. Nevertheless, if you have primarily thick carpets, search for designs with strong suction power and robust brush rolls created for carpets. For homes with mainly tough floors, robot mops or mix vacuum-mop robotics might be perfect.Home Size and Layout: Larger homes or multi-story houses may need robots with longer battery life and advanced mapping abilities. Consider the robot's coverage area and whether it can manage multiple spaces and browse intricate designs. For smaller sized flats or houses, a standard design with a shorter battery life may be enough.Pet Ownership: If you have pets, especially those that shed heavily, focus on robot cleaners with strong suction, tangle-free brush rolls created for pet hair, and reliable purification systems to trap irritants. Bigger dustbins are likewise advantageous for homes with family pets.Smart Features and Connectivity: Decide which smart functions are crucial to you. Do you desire app control, scheduling, zone cleaning, virtual borders, or voice assistant combination? These functions can substantially improve the user experience and customizability of your cleaning.Budget: Robot cleaners vary in rate from entry-level designs under ₤ 200 to high-end gadgets going beyond ₤ 800 and even ₤ 1000. Identify your budget plan and research models within that rate range, balancing features and performance with expense.Battery Life and Charging: Consider the robot's battery life and charging time. Ensure the battery life is enough to clean your preferred area on a single charge. Some robots feature automatic recharging, returning to their charging dock when the battery is low and resuming cleaning as soon as charged.Dustbin Capacity: A bigger dustbin capability suggests less frequent emptying. This is especially important for bigger homes or homes with animals.Navigation and Mapping: Different robotics utilize various navigation systems. Fundamental designs may utilize random bounce navigation, while advanced designs use organized navigation with mapping technology. Mapping permits more effective cleaning paths, virtual limits, and zoned cleaning.Sound Level: If noise is an issue, inspect the decibel score of the robot cleaner. Some models are designed to operate more silently than others.Brand Reputation and Reviews: Research reliable brands and read customer reviews to determine the reliability, performance, and customer support of different designs.

Utilizing and Maintaining Your Robot Cleaner
To ensure your robot cleaner functions efficiently and lasts for several years, appropriate usage and upkeep are necessary. Here are some key tips:
Prepare Your Home: Before running your robot cleaner, clean up cables, small objects, and loose carpets that might obstruct its course.Routinely Empty the Dustbin: Empty the dustbin after each cleaning session or as required, especially if you have animals or a bigger home.Tidy Brushes and Filters: Regularly tidy the brushes and filters according to the manufacturer's guidelines. This makes sure optimal cleaning performance and avoids dust accumulation.Check and Clean Sensors: Gently clean the robot's sensing units to make sure precise navigation and barrier detection.Replace Parts as Needed: Brush rolls, filters, and mopping pads will ultimately require replacing. Follow the producer's suggestions for replacement intervals.Keep the Charging Dock Clear: Ensure the charging dock is quickly available and devoid of obstructions.Follow Manufacturer's Guidelines: Always refer to the user handbook provided with your robot cleaner for particular directions on usage, maintenance, and troubleshooting.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s) about Robot Cleaners in the UK
Are robot cleaners suitable for all UK homes?
Robot cleaners appropriate for a lot of UK homes. Consider your floor types, home size, and specific cleaning requires when picking a design. They work well in flats, homes, and apartments.
Just how much do robot cleaners cost in the UK?
Costs differ commonly. Entry-level models start from under ₤ 200, mid-range models v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, and high-end models can cost ₤ 500 to over ₤ 1000.
Where can I Buy robot cleaner robot cleaners in the UK?
Robot cleaners are commonly available at significant sellers in the UK, consisting of Currys PC World, Argos, John Lewis, Amazon UK, and straight from brand websites.
Do robot cleaners work on carpets?
Yes, numerous robot vacuum are developed to work on carpets. Try to find models with strong suction power and brush rolls ideal for carpets.
Do robot cleaners work on pet hair?
Yes, numerous robot cleaners are excellent for pet hair. Search for designs specifically designed for pet hair with tangle-free brush rolls and HEPA filters.
What is the battery life of a robot cleaner?
Battery life varies depending upon the design, usually ranging from 60 to 120 minutes or more.
Do robot cleaners come with a service warranty in the UK?
Yes, the majority of robot cleaners acquired in the UK come with a manufacturer's warranty, normally for 1-2 years. Check the service warranty information when purchasing.
Are robot cleaners loud?
Robot cleaners are typically quieter than traditional vacuum cleaners, however sound levels differ. Inspect the decibel rating if noise is an issue.
